"Thank you, my lord, for not punishing me!" An Jiu, having escaped punishment, quickly kowtowed in thanks, then lifted his head, a puzzled look on his face as he asked Xiao Ruiyuan, "My lord, the one who set the fire is a secretly trained assassin from the Lin Family. Since he targeted Mr. Mo, why didn’t he just eliminate Mr. Mo and then start a fire to burn the prison and destroy the evidence? Yet he did not do so. After setting the fire, he deliberately made noise to alert others. Why is that?"
Seeing his capable subordinate ask such a foolish question darkened Xiao Ruiyuan’s expression. He turned to Xiao Eleven, who was snickering on the side, and commanded, "You, explain it to him! If he remains this foolish in the future, you’ll be the one I question!"
Xiao Eleven’s face stiffened, and he mournfully accepted the order. Looking at An Jiu, who knelt on the ground but whose eyes betrayed a sense of schadenfreude, Xiao Eleven silently ground his teeth and took An Jiu away for some "training."
With two less people, the already quiet study became even more serene.
Xiao Ruiyuan, looking somewhat fatigued, rubbed his temples and rose to stand by the window. He reached out to push the window open, and the light moonlight leapt in, illuminating his nearly perfect profile.
Under the eaves of the opposite roof, Xiao Eleven was "instructing" An Jiu in an exaggerated manner, "How can you be so thick-headed? King Heng sent someone to set the fire just to create the false appearance of silencing a witness and to frame the Crown Prince, leading everyone to believe even more that the mastermind behind the cheating case is the Crown Prince! In the end, it doesn’t matter whether Mr. Mo is interrogated or not. Even a three-year-old can understand this; how come you can’t wrap your head around it? Truly, impatience arises when facing such a blockhead!"
An Jiu, labeled as the "blockhead," retorted defiantly, "As if you’re the only clever one! If you’re really so capable, who was it that sent the weakest brother to Miss Mo’s side, only for me to be punished by our lord with a spanking? How come you didn’t perceive our lord’s intention then? You were following our lord around all day at that time!"
Being pinned down on a stool and spanked is a dark Chapter Xiao Eleven will never forget, and now that An Jiu was scoffingly bringing it up, Xiao Eleven felt his vision blacken with rage, almost rushing forward to throw punches.
An Jiu, seeing Xiao Eleven’s reaction, couldn’t have been more pleased and said smugly, "Back then, I saw right away that our lord had special feelings for Miss Mo. He even taught you to find someone to protect her, yet you picked the two weakest brothers. Weren’t you questioning our lord’s feelings for Miss Mo? Your spanking back then was to make you learn your lesson not to think with your behind. Now it seems the effect wasn’t bad, heh heh!"
Annoyed by An Jiu’s increasingly spirited talk, Xiao Eleven couldn’t bear it anymore and stepped forward to punch him in the stomach, "That’ll shut your damned mouth! Talking about ’leaving me to die’ and hitting your brother hard on the behind. You must’ve let the dogs eat your conscience, not caring at all about the years of hardships we’ve shared..."
An Jiu, caught off guard, took a solid hit that ignited his temper, and he started to exchange blows with Xiao Eleven.
The two fought and bickered at the same time, centering their dispute on who was the real "blockhead". As they argued, they inevitably brought up old stories about their lord and Miss Mo from the Mo Family.
From when they first met to the present, almost every incident was recounted, occasionally interspersed with emotional phrases like "preordained fate" and "a match made in heaven."
Xiao Ruiyuan stood quietly by the bed, listening, his face unexpectedly soft in the moonlight. It seemed he and Yanyan had been through so much!
He reflected earnestly on the past between them, and a faint smile unconsciously formed on his lips.
If it were a "preordained fate," letting Uncle Mo know sooner wouldn’t be an obstacle, would it? He really couldn’t wait any longer!
